How Much Does a Workplace Experience Specialist Make in Wisconsin?

Updated April 01, 2025
As of April 01, 2025, the average annual pay of Workplace Experience Specialist in Wisconsin is $81,904. While Salary.com is seeing that Workplace Experience Specialist salary in WI can go up to $99,051 or down to $64,220, but most earn between $72,647 and $90,880.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, and your experience levels. Top 10 Highest Paying Cities For Workplace Experience Specialist Jobs in Wisconsin

It is important to understand how location impacts your career prospects in the United States. There are some cities where a Workplace Experience Specialist can find a job easily with a greater salary paid then achieve a higher standard of living. Below is the top cities list for Workplace Experience Specialist job salaries in Wisconsin. Some cities can pay higher salaries for Workplace Experience Specialist jobs, which can indicate that there is a large demand for Workplace Experience Specialist positions in this city.
The following table shows top 10 cities where the Workplace Experience Specialist salary is higher than other cities in Wisconsin. Milwaukee takes first place in this list, followed by Waukesha, Madison. The Workplace Experience Specialist salary is $83,353 in Milwaukee, which is higher than the national average. There is 1 city's Workplace Experience Specialist salary higher than national average in Wisconsin.
The average salary for a Workplace Experience Specialist in Wisconsin is $81,904, but we found that the city with the highest salary for Workplace Experience Specialist jobs is Milwaukee, WI, and it is higher than Waukesha. Workplace Experience Specialist jobs in Milwaukee can have the opportunity to earn higher salaries than in other cities in Wisconsin.
CITY ANNUAL SALARY MONTHLY PAY WEEKLY PAY HOURLY WAGE
Milwaukee $83,353 $6,946 $1,603 $40
Waukesha $83,045 $6,920 $1,597 $40
Madison $82,029 $6,836 $1,577 $39
Appleton $80,555 $6,713 $1,549 $39
Kenosha $80,480 $6,707 $1,548 $39
Racine $80,480 $6,707 $1,548 $39
Janesville $80,405 $6,700 $1,546 $39
Eau Claire $80,189 $6,682 $1,542 $39
Oshkosh $79,831 $6,653 $1,535 $38
Green Bay $79,123 $6,594 $1,522 $38

Frequently Asked Questions About a Workplace Experience Specialist Salaries

What is the average of a Workplace Experience Specialist in Wisconsin?

The Workplace Experience Specialist salary range is from $72,647 to $90,880, and the average Workplace Experience Specialist salary is $81,904/year in Wisconsin. The Workplace Experience Specialist's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Workplace Experience Specialist salary in the United States?

The Workplace Experience Specialist salary in San Jose, CA is $105,017 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Workplace Experience Specialist's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Workplace Experience Specialist.
